With any apparent interest in some other 'Aussie' languages around here I figured I'd post a few links of interest to this other Aboriginal Australian language:

http://www.ngapartji.org/
That is a general site with information of the language and culture

http://ninti.ngapartji.org/
A site dedicated towards learning the language. It's by the same guys as the site above.
You have to register in order to access the lessons, but it's free so don't worry :wink: . Enjoy.

Struthiomimus wrote:...and thanks to sasquatch bringing the existence of Alitji in Dreamland to my attention, I think I'm going to be getting into Pitjantjatjara very soon


And it turns out, it's a really beautiful book. I'm impressed. It's bilingual, and the pages in Pitjantjatjarra contain whole paragraphs of text (which contrasts sharply with some of the Warlpiri books I have with only a sentence per page).
